Mozzarella Sticks
These elongated pieces of breaded mozzarella cheese are as delicious as they look on a picture. Mozzarella sticks can be served with tomato, ketchup, marinara sauce, and a a wide variety of other sauces. Ranch dressing, bbq sauce and honey mustard sauce are also some of the top choices to dip it into.
Bruschetta
Bruschetta is the preferred antipasto from Italy, done in many varieties. The classic type consists of grilled bread with garlic, topped with olive oil and salt. Might also include tomato, vegetables, cheese, ham and other cured meat. A Spanish variation, Tapas, extends its creativity beyond the Mediterranean cuisine.
Croutons
A crouton is a basic staple of many menus, basically a piece of sautéed or rebaked break, cubed and seasoned. Used to add taste and texture to salads ( see Caesar salad ) and as accompaniment to soups and stews. As appetizer, is if also served made with garlic, and sliced in larger pieces.
Fish Carpaccio
Carpaccio made of fish is often made of Salmon and Tuna. A favorite appetizer in 5-star restaurants, this dish consists of thinly sliced, pounded fish meat served with Arugula( wild rocket plant ).
Beef Carpaccio
Beef Carpaccio is a dish made of raw meat ( also see fish Carpaccio ) thinly sliced or pounded. Served mainly as an appetizer. Some might confuse it with beef tartare, which is different in shape (tartare is cut in a small square of meat). Carpaccio is thinly sliced, then pounded to get a paper-thin consistency.
Shrimp Cocktail
Shrimp cocktails are considered an exotic for parties. This seafood dish consists of shelled prawns (shrimp ) cooked, and served in a cocktail sauce. The sauce can vary according to each Chef`s and client specifications.
Capresse Salad
A Capresse is the Italian flagship salad, made of sliced Mozzarella cheese, tomatoes and sweet basil. Seasoned with olive oil and salt, tastes delicious. There are so many ways to arrange the pieces on a plate, each master chef have the freedom to add his own personal style.
Caesar Salad
A Caesar salad is considered one of the top sellers in restaurants, consisting of lettuce ( romaine ), croutons dressed in lemon juice, olive oil, egg, Worcestershire sauce, anchovies, garlic, Dijon mustard, parmesan cheese, and black pepper.
Fried Calamari
Fried Calamari ( squid ) is an entrée found in Mediterranean cuisine. This deep-fried squid is batter-coated, and takes less than two minutes to fry to avoid toughness. Usually served with lemon on the side.
Pumpkin Soup
Pumpkin soup is a main stock of menus everywhere ( also called squash if made with squash instead ). It is usually prepared with garlic, onion, salt, thyme, garlic and peppercorns. The recipe varies with regions, though most will use pumpkin as the main ingredient.
